2013-09-22 53 views
0

有沒有什麼辦法可以使用json和jquery來檢索變量並使用它?Ajax的JQuery變量與PHP

即我想要做的就是使用jQuery來調用一個php腳本,查詢mysql,然後返回這個變量在我的原始頁面上使用。

$( 「#result」).load( 「query.php」);

然後能夠在我的呼叫頁面上回顯此結果。

我知道,id爲#result那麼div會用數據來填充,但我希望能夠呼應它作爲一種價值,所以我的jQuery進度條會改變

$(function() { 
$("#progressbar").progressbar({ 
    value: <?php echo"$light"; ?> 
}); 

});

這裏我只是使用一個PHP查詢負載,但我希望它動態更改每30秒,而不必刷新。

+0

我不知道ü想要什麼。你想每30秒刷新一次數據?或更新你的進度條?當你使用ajax時,你只能在它返回時得到一個事件。 – Marc

回答

0

你可以嘗試這樣的事:

$.ajax("query.php").done(function(data) { 
    $("#progressbar").progressbar({value: data}) 
}); 

(未經測試的代碼,但原則上應工作。)

+0

我試試這個,並且ajax返回數據,因爲我可以將它粘貼到警報中,但它不會更改進度欄的值。 任何其他的想法?我可以使用math.floor來生成一個隨機數字,這可以工作:/ – Carlo

+0

你能告訴我們你當前的代碼嗎?如果你喜歡,你可以在這裏發表評論或更新你的答案。 – TheWolf